The contact owns a 2022 Jeep Wagoneer. The contact stated that while driving under 5 mph, the vehicle shut off and was rear-ended by a pickup truck. The vehicle was towed to an undisclosed location. The low battery reserve message was displayed afterwards on two occasions. Read details...
